| 3.6 | Aroma | Appearance | Flavor | Palate | Overall | | 7/10 | 3/5 | 7/10 | 3/5 | 16/20 | Aug 21, 2007 draught at brewpub. Pours bold copper with a small white head. The nose is piny with hints of grapefruit, quite floral and aromatic. The flavor packs enough bitter punch with grapefruit and other citrus. Underneath, I find some U.K.-IPA acidic tones like wood. Malts are semi sweet and doughy. This has been my favorite brew from Moon River thus far. mattcoats (40), Norman, Oklahoma, USA

| 3.6 | Aroma | Appearance | Flavor | Palate | Overall | | 7/10 | 3/5 | 7/10 | 3/5 | 16/20 | Jul 16, 2007 Draught. Pours copper with a medium off-white head. Aroma has some nice grapefruit hops going for it, as well as the flavor. The body is thick, and the malty backbone is solid enough to back up the aggressive hops.
